Lansdowne — established as a cantonment town by Lord Lansdowne in 1887 — sits at 1706 m in the Pauri Garhwal district, 40 km from Kotdwar. Unlike the bustling hill stations of Mussoorie or Nainital, Lansdowne retains an extraordinary quietude — its pine-covered slopes, colonial military architecture, and strict cantonment discipline have kept it pristine and crowd-free for over a century. Bhulla Lake — a serene artificial lake with paddle boat facilities — is Lansdowne's most romantic spot, especially at dusk when the pine reflections shimmer on the water. Tip n Top viewpoint offers 180-degree sunset views over the Garhwal hills and Shivalik ranges. Tarkeshwar Mahadev Temple (35 km) — an ancient Shiva shrine deep in a deodar forest — is one of Uttarakhand's most atmospherically spiritual forest temples. The War Memorial honors the Garhwal Rifles regiment with dignity and Himalayan grace.
